Purpose of VDR, Modules of VDR and Working
Purpose of
Voyage data recorder is to record and store ship’s important parameters to facilitate
reconstruction of the incident for the aim of investigation and analysis.
Stored data can be used in following: -
• Accident Investigation
• Response
Assessment
• Training
Support
• Reduce Insurance
Value
• Promotion
of best practices
A VDR
should be capable of recording the subsequent information and maintain a sequential
record of the data for a minimum of past twelve hours
• Date and
Time
• Ship’s
Position
• Heading of
the Ship
• Speed
• Bridge
Audio
• Radar and
ARPA data
• VHF
Communication
• Depth of Sea
from Echo Sounder
• Rudder
Order and Response
• RPM
• Hull
Opening Status
• Water tight
and Fire doors status
• Hull Stresses
• Wind Speed
and Direction
• Bow
Thruster Order and Response
Modules of VDR
Generally, VDR
may consist of four modules and additionally a replay facility may also be
available
• Data
Management Unit
• Audio
Module
• Recording
Unit
• Remote
Alarm Module
• Replay
Station (optional)
Data
Management Unit – The Job of this unit will be acquired and process all data so
that it can be stored in specific format. Data from various sources would be saved
to this unit.
Audio
Module – This module is consisted of an audio mixer unit for recording the
bridge audio collected from various microphones placed in Bridge wings, wheelhouse,
ECR and other required Critical places. Audio signals from VHF Communication will
also be interfaced in Unit.
Final
Recorder Unit – This is a crash survival pressure tight, fire and penetration resistant
storage medium to store the required data. This will be in the form of capsule
resistant to shock, fire, immersion and deep-sea pressure. The ideal location of
this capsule is monkey island.
Remote
Alarm Module – This will consist of a small panel connected to data management
unit and will generate audible and visible alarm to indicate any error in the
equipment.
Replay Station
- This is an voluntary module used to download and replay the recorded data.
The software designed to visualize the information graphically and numerically
so that it can be displayed as required.
Working of VDR: -
• There are Several
sensors placed on the Ship’s Bridge & on prominent location from which the
required data is continuously collected.
• This data
which comprises of voice, various parameters, ship’s location etc. and then fed
to the storage unit where the whole input is recorded and saved for a minimum
of twelve hours.
• The data
collected by VDR is Digitalized, compressed and stored in a protective storage
unit which is mounted in a safe place.
• This tamper
proof storage unit can be a retrievable fixed or floating unit connected with
EPIRB for easily location with in the event of accident.
